Common variants conferring risk of schizophrenia

Schizophrenia is a complex disorder, caused by both genetic and environmental factors and their interactions. Research on pathogenesis has traditionally focused on neurotransmitter systems in the brain, particularly those involving dopamine. Schizophrenia has been considered a separate disease for over a century, but in the absence of clear biological markers, diagnosis has historically been based on signs and symptoms. A fundamental message emerging from genome-wide association studies of copy number variations (CNVs) associated with the disease is that its genetic basis does not necessarily conform to classical nosological disease boundaries. Certain CNVs confer not only high relative risk of schizophrenia but also of other psychiatric disorders. The structural variations associated with schizophrenia can involve several genes and the phenotypic syndromes, or the ‘genomic disorders’, have not yet been characterized. Single nucleotide polymorphism (SNP)-based genome-wide association studies with the potential to implicate individual genes in complex diseases may reveal underlying biological pathways. Here we combined SNP data from several large genome-wide scans and followed up the most significant association signals. We found significant association with several markers spanning the major histocompatibility complex (MHC) region on chromosome 6p21.3-22.1, a marker located upstream of the neurogranin gene (NRGN) on 11q24.2 and a marker in intron four of transcription factor 4 (TCF4) on 18q21.2. Our findings implicating the MHC region are consistent with an immune component to schizophrenia risk, whereas the association with NRGN and TCF4 points to perturbation of pathways involved in brain development, memory and cognition.

Prediction of Psychosis in Adolescents and Young Adults at High Risk: Results From the Prospective European Prediction of Psychosis Study

CONTEXT Indicated prevention is currently regarded as the most promising strategy to attenuate, delay, or even avert psychosis. Existing criteria need improvement in terms of specificity and individual risk assessment to allow for better targeted and earlier interventions. OBJECTIVE To develop a differential predictive clinical model of transition to first-episode psychosis. DESIGN Prospective multicenter, naturalistic field study with a total follow-up time of 18 months. SETTING Six early-detection outpatient centers in Germany, Finland, the Netherlands, and England. PARTICIPANTS Two hundred forty-five help-seeking patients in a putatively prodromal state of psychosis according to either ultra-high-risk (UHR) criteria or the basic symptom-based criterion cognitive disturbances (COGDIS). MAIN OUTCOME MEASURE Incidence of transition to psychosis. RESULTS At 18-month follow-up, the incidence rate for transition to psychosis was 19%. Combining UHR and COGDIS yielded the best sensitivity. A prediction model was developed and included positive symptoms, bizarre thinking, sleep disturbances, a schizotypal disorder, level of functioning in the past year, and years of education. With a positive likelihood ratio of 19.9, an area under the curve of 80.8%, and a positive predictive value of 83.3%, diagnostic accuracy was excellent. A 4-level prognostic index further classifying the general risk of the whole sample predicted instantaneous incidence rates of up to 85% and allowed for an estimation of time to transition. CONCLUSIONS The prediction model identified an increased risk of psychosis with appropriate prognostic accuracy in our sample. A 2-step risk assessment is proposed, with UHR and cognitive disturbance criteria serving as first-step criteria for general risk and the prognostic index as a second-step tool for further risk classification of each patient. This strategy will allow clinicians to target preventive measures and will support efforts to unveil the biological and environmental mechanisms underlying progression to psychosis.

Preventing a first episode of psychosis: Meta-analysis of randomized controlled prevention trials of 12 month and longer-term follow-ups

Over the last decade many studies were conducted to assess the feasibility of early detection of people at risk of developing psychosis and intervention to prevent or delay a first psychotic episode. Most of these studies were small and underpowered. A meta-analysis can demonstrate the effectiveness of the efforts to prevent or postpone a first episode of psychosis. A search conducted according the PRISMA guideline identified 10 studies reporting 12-month follow-up data on transition to psychosis, and 5 studies with follow-ups varying from 24 to 48 months. Both random and fixed effects meta-analyses were conducted. The quality of the studies varied from poor to excellent. Overall the risk reduction at 12 months was 54% (RR=0.463; 95% CI=0.33-0.64) with a Number Needed to Treat (NNT) of 9 (95% CI=6-15). Although the interventions differed, there was only mild heterogeneity and publication bias was small. All sub-analyses demonstrated effectiveness. Also 24 to 48-month follow-ups were associated with a risk reduction of 37% (RR=.635; 95% CI=0.44-0.92) and a NNT of 12 (95% CI=7-59). Sensitivity analysis excluding the methodologically weakest study showed that the findings were robust. Early detection and intervention in people at ultra-high risk of developing psychosis can be successful to prevent or delay a first psychosis. Antipsychotic medication showed efficacy, but more trials are needed. Omega-3 fatty acid needs replication. Integrated psychological interventions need replication with more methodologically sound studies. The findings regarding CBT appear robust, but the 95% confidence interval is still wide.

Baseline differences in clinical symptomatology between ultra high risk subjects with and without a transition to psychosis.

BACKGROUND The chance of transition to psychosis in patients at Ultra High Risk for developing psychosis (UHR) is 10-15%. The aim of present study was to investigate differences in baseline clinical symptomatology, general level of functioning (GAF-score) and genetic risk between UHR patients who did (UHR+T) or did not (UHR+NT) make a transition to psychosis. Sharpening UHR inclusion criteria may aid in improving prediction of transition to psychosis. METHOD The study sample was taken from 285 patients who were examined within the Dutch Prediction of Psychosis Study (DUPS) at the Academic Medical Center of the University of Amsterdam, the Netherlands. Out of 73 included UHR subjects, 18 made a transition to psychosis. Psychopathology was investigated with the Structured Interview for Prodromal Syndromes, Bonn Scale for the Assessment of Basic Symptoms and GAF-score. The follow-up period of the study was three years. RESULTS The UHR+T group showed more social anhedonia and withdrawal, more bizarre thinking and a lower GAF score at baseline than the UHR+NT group. CONCLUSIONS In agreement with the results of Cannon et al. [Cannon, T.D., Cadenhead, K., Cornblatt, B., Woods, S.W., Addington, J., Walker, E., Seidman, L.J., Perkins, D., Tsuang, M., McGlashan, T., Heinssen, R., 2008. Prediction of Psychosis in Youth at High Clinical Risk: A Multisite Longitudinal Study in North America. Arch. Gen. Psychiat. 65 (1) 28-37.], our study indicates that severity of specific symptoms at baseline is related to transition to psychosis in UHR subjects. These findings may contribute to a more accurate prediction of a first psychotic episode. Furthermore, symptoms that are increased at baseline in the UHR+T group could be a focus of cognitive behavioural therapy in the UHR period.

Early intervention and a five year follow up in young adults with a short duration of untreated psychosis: ethical implications

In a Dutch treatment intervention study of patients (n=76) with first psychotic episodes of schizophrenia the hypothesis tested was whether early differential treatment after an acute psychotic break improved outcome as compared with other studies. Patients had a relatively short duration of untreated psychosis. No significant effect between two treatment conditions on relapse rate was found. The 15-month intervention program kept the psychotic relapse rate as low as 15%; lower than comparable studies. Thus, the initial results were in support of the hypothesis. After completion of the 15 months study, patients were referred to other agencies and followed for five years. Results of the follow up study showed that the low relapse rate could not be maintained. Of the remaining 71 patients of the initial sample, 52% had one or more psychotic relapses, 25% developed chronic positive symptoms and 23% did not have another psychotic episode. In addition, the level of social functioning turned out to be low: the majority of patients were dependent upon their parents, few held down a skilled or paid job and also their quality of life seemed low, results indicate that early intervention may improve short term but not long term outcome in schizophrenia. Our results also suggest that referral to other mental health agencies after intervention is not sufficient. Continuity of outpatient care, including continuity of a professional relationship, continuity of support for the family, and the continuity in management of illness, medication and stress may be a key issue in the first five years after the onset of psychosis in schizophrenia. Early recognition and intervention may not nearly be as important for outcome as continuity in care and caregivers. At present, however, it remains questionable whether early intervention programs in first-episode patients with a short duration of untreated psychosis can offer the prospect of altering the course of schizophrenia without a sustained comprehensive treatment program.

Ultra high-risk state for psychosis and non-transition: a systematic review

BACKGROUND Most effort in ultra high-risk (UHR) research has been directed at defining the clinical and neurobiological characteristics of those UHR subjects who go on to develop psychosis. The characteristics and outcome of the remaining UHR subjects have remained relatively unexplored. METHOD We performed a systematic review of clinical UHR studies to investigate whether information was available on the characteristics and outcome of UHR subjects who did not convert to psychosis. RESULTS Of 2462 potentially relevant papers, 31 met inclusion criteria, i.e. 20 naturalistic and 11 intervention studies. On average 76% (range 46-92.6%) of the UHR patients made no transition to psychosis during follow-up (range 6 to 40 months). Nearly half of the studies provided no characteristics of those UHR subjects who did not develop psychosis. Six studies reported remission rates from initial UHR status (range 15.4% to 54.3%). Linear regression showed that more recent studies reported significantly lower transition rates as compared to earlier publications. An older mean age at baseline was associated with significant lower transition rates in publications with follow-ups exceeding 1 year. CONCLUSIONS Our review illustrates that the long-term outcome of UHR subjects that do not develop psychosis is to date under-investigated. The studies reporting remission rates suggest that UHR criteria capture a non-negligible proportion of subjects that do not convert to psychosis.

Cognitive Behavioral Therapy for Subjects at Ultrahigh Risk for Developing Psychosis: A Randomized Controlled Clinical Trial

BACKGROUND Evidence for the effectiveness of treatments for subjects at ultrahigh risk (UHR) for developing psychosis remains inconclusive. OBJECTIVE A new cognitive behavioral intervention specifically targeted at cognitive biases (ie, Cognitive Behavioral Therapy [CBT] for UHR patients plus treatment as usual [TAU] called CBTuhr) is compared with TAU in a group of young help-seeking UHR subjects. METHODS A total of 201 patients were recruited at 4 sites and randomized. In most cases, CBTuhr was an add-on therapy because most people were seeking help for a comorbid disorder. The CBT was provided for 6 months, and the follow-up period was 18 months. RESULTS In the CBTuhr condition, 10 patients transitioned to psychosis compared with 22 in the TAU condition (χ(2) (1) = 5.575, P = .03). The number needed to treat (NNT) was 9 (95% confidence interval [CI]: 4.7-89.9). At 18-month follow-up the CBTuhr group was significantly more often remitted from an at-risk mental state, with a NNT of 7 (95% CI: 3.7-71.2). Intention-to-treat analysis, including 5 violations against exclusion criteria, showed a statistical tendency (χ(2) (1) = 3.338, P = .06). CONCLUSIONS Compared with TAU, this new CBT (focusing on normalization and awareness of cognitive biases) showed a favorable effect on the transition to psychosis and reduction of subclinical psychotic symptoms in subjects at UHR to develop psychosis.

Disability in people clinically at high risk of psychosis

BACKGROUND Decline in social functioning occurs in individuals who later develop psychosis. AIMS To investigate whether baseline differences in disability are present in those who do and those who do not make a transition to psychosis in a group clinically at high risk and whether disability is a risk factor for transition. METHOD Prospective multicentre, naturalistic field study with an 18-month follow-up period on 245 help-seeking individuals clinically at high risk. Disability was assessed with the Disability Assessment Schedule of the World Health Organization (WHODAS-II). RESULTS At baseline, the transition group displayed significantly greater difficulties in making new friends (z = -3.40, P = 0.001), maintaining a friendship (z =-3.00, P = 0.003), dealing with people they do not know (z =-2.28, P = 0.023) and joining community activities (z =-2.0, P = 0.05) compared with the non-transition group. In Cox regression, difficulties in getting along with people significantly contributed to the prediction of transition to psychosis in our sample (β = 0.569, s.e. = 0.184, Wald = 9.548, P = 0.002, hazard ratio (HR) = 1.767, 95% CI 1.238-2.550). CONCLUSIONS Certain domains of social disability might contribute to the prediction of psychosis in a sample clinically at high risk.

White matter fibertracking in first-episode schizophrenia, schizoaffective patients and subjects at ultra-high risk of psychosis

There is increasing evidence of white matter pathology in schizophrenia. The aim of this study was to examine whether white matter abnormalities found with diffusion tensor imaging (DTI) in previous schizophrenia studies are present in the early phase of the illness. DTI was performed at 3 T on 10 male patients with a first (n = 8) or second (n = 2) psychotic episode of schizophrenia or schizoaffective disorder, 10 male patients at ultra-high risk of psychosis with (pre)psychotic symptoms and 10 healthy controls. Fibertracts found to be abnormal in other DTI studies (uncinate and arcuate fasciculus, anterior and dorsal cingulum, subdivisions of the corpus callosum) were calculated and visualized; tract-specific measurements (fractional anisotropy and trace) were performed. No differences were found between the healthy subjects and the 2 patient groups. These preliminary findings suggest that there is no white matter pathology of these association tracts detectable with DTI in the early stages of schizophrenic illness in males. Our findings are in contrast with DTI abnormalities found in some other first-episode studies. This discrepancy in findings may be related to differences in subject characteristics and DTI methodology. Possible effects of age, gender, level of education and illicit substance use on DTI findings in schizophrenia are discussed.

Cognitive deficits associated with schizophrenia in velo-cardio-facial syndrome

Velo-cardio-facial syndrome (VCFS) is a genetic disorder associated with 22q11 deletion, a characteristic clinical phenotype, behavourial problems, specific cognitive deficits and a high rate of psychosis (particularly schizophrenia). The study of VCFS provides a unique opportunity to identify susceptibility genes for schizophrenia and its associated cognitive deficits. To date, there have been no studies investigating the impact of schizophrenia on cognitive function in adults with VCFS. Therefore we studied the neuropsychological profile of 28 adults with VCFS; 13 with schizophrenia (mean age (+/-S.D.) 34 years +/-11, IQ 71+/-11) and 15 without a history of psychosis (mean age 33 years +/-11, IQ 75+/-11). The VCFS group with schizophrenia compared to the VCFS group without schizophrenia performed significantly (P<0.05) worse on tests of: (1) spatial working memory and strategy formation; (2) the similarities sub-test of the Weschler Adult Intelligence Scale (WAIS); (3) visual recognition; (4) and attention. These deficits may reflect differences in the development and function of frontal brain regions, and this might increase the risk of developing schizophrenia in VCFS. Future studies will need to address how haploinsufficiency of genes on chromosome 22q11 might affect cognition and its relation to the development of psychosis.
